I'm new to BB (Windows Pro 2020 build 721, running on a reasonably-powerful, new laptop). I've set up a half-dozen reasonably complex backing arrangements, but I've got a problem with one of them: When I first load the song and tell BB to begin, it will start at the beginning. However, after I've played through it once (or even partially), I hit the HOME key on my computer, the highlighted bar is bar 1, but when I start the song, it starts at bar 47! I then stop it (spacebar) and then the next time I hit HOME and then space bar, the song will then begin at beginning. This is reproducible. How can I fix this? Thanks!

This only happens if you are on chorus 2 or higher. What's happening here is that it's "trying" to play from the start of the current chorus. Say you pause playback at chorus 2 bar 8, and move your cursor to bar 4, then start from current position (spacebar) - it will start at bar 4 of chorus 2 (not chorus 1). If you have 4 intro bars and position your cursor at bar 1 of the intro, it will start 4 bars prior to the start of chorus 1.

I wonder if there should be an additional hotkey that could set the current chorus?

According to Help: The Home key will go directly to Bar 1 of the Chord Sheet. The inference is that the song goes to bar 1.

That doesn't appear to be the case when stopping the song from some mid point and then pressing the Home key and then playing the song. I think that the song appears to start playing 'whatever the intro-length bars was' before the start of the next chorus.

I do find this unexpected, even if I think I know what's happening.

I think you're doing OK. The action we experienced was somewhat unexpected in my view also, but apparently that is the design.

As a tip: You can press <Control>A to always start the song playing from the start position again.
